‘Magic realism is not a literary device,’ said Isabel Allende. ‘It’s part of our life.’  Journey into the mystical heart of Australia as Alison Goodman guides a vivid conversation with Nardi Simpson, author of the belburd and Song of the Crocodile; Booker Prize-winner Richard Flanagan, author of The Living Sea of Waking Dreams and Gould’s Book of Fish; and Jock Serong, discussing his latest novel, Cherrywood. Discover the captivating realm of magical realism, exploring how these remarkable novels seamlessly blend historical narratives with elements of myth and folklore. This session charts the unique ways in which these authors transform the Australian landscape into a living, breathing character, challenge our perceptions of both physical settings and the stories they hold. Settle in for a truly fresh perspective on Australian storytelling.
